Technical Specifications to Verify
Power and voltage compatibility are foundational technical considerations that must be verified before placing orders. Units are typically designed for electric operation, with voltage standards ranging from 110V to 240V, accommodating both 50Hz and 60Hz frequencies. Buyers must ensure that the selected models match the electrical infrastructure of their destination markets to prevent operational failures or safety hazards. Confirming the wattage, often around 100 Watts for standard units, also helps in estimating energy consumption and operational costs.
Airflow performance and control features significantly impact user satisfaction and product utility. Many units feature five PP blades, which contribute to efficient air movement and reduced noise levels. Additional features such as timers, with durations up to 120 minutes, and remote control capabilities, though often absent in basic models, add value for specific customer segments. Buyers should verify the speed settings, typically offering three levels, and confirm whether the unit includes oscillation or directional control features to meet diverse cooling needs.
Compliance and Safety Documentation
Regulatory compliance is non-negotiable for importing electrical appliances, particularly when dealing with markets that have strict safety standards. Certifications such as CB, CE, ROHS, CCC, CSA, GS, and UL are frequently cited, indicating adherence to international safety and environmental regulations. Buyers must request valid certificates for each model and verify their authenticity with the issuing bodies, as these documents are essential for customs clearance and market access.
Material safety and environmental standards are equally critical, especially regarding the use of plastics and metals in fan construction. ROHS compliance ensures that hazardous substances are minimized in the product, while other certifications may address electromagnetic compatibility or electrical safety. Buyers should insist on documentation that proves the materials used, such as ABS, PP, and metal components, meet the required environmental and safety thresholds for their target regions.
Cost Drivers and Commercial Terms
Pricing for pedestal fans varies widely based on specifications, materials, and order volume, with observed ranges spanning from low-cost basic models to higher-end units with advanced features. The minimum order quantity (MOQ) can range from single units for sampling to thousands for bulk production, influencing the unit price significantly. Buyers should negotiate pricing structures that account for volume discounts while ensuring that quality control measures are not compromised to meet lower price points.
Packaging and logistics play a substantial role in the total landed cost. Options include color box packing, carton box packing, and SKD (Semi-Knocked Down) configurations, which can reduce shipping volume and costs. The lead time for production typically falls within 25-30 days, which must be factored into inventory planning and supply chain timelines. Buyers should clarify whether packaging is customized according to customer requirements, as this can impact both cost and delivery schedules.

What materials are used in the construction of these fans?
The fans use materials including copper, aluminum, iron, metal, PP, ABS, and plastics. The grills are made of iron, and blades are often PP. Material selection affects durability, weight, and noise performance.
What voltage options are supported by these pedestal fans?
Supported voltages include 110-120V at 60Hz and 220-240V at 50Hz. Some models support a range of 110-240V. Buyers must match the voltage specification to their local power grid to ensure safe operation.
